Description

Kennedy Miller has always been pragmatic. Her father left when she was a baby and her mother died when she was young, leaving her to be raised by widowed rancher Nell Purdue in the small town of Liberty.

Nothing much happens in this little town and Kennedy's got no reason to expect a future that's anything but mundane. What little excitement is in her life comes from her best friend Emma, a dreamer who believes in rainbows, unicorns and happily-ever-afters.

But Kennedy encounters more excitement than she could possibly imagine when she's left an inheritance by an obscure Great Uncle - a centuries-old castle nestled deep in France's Loire Valley.

Kennedy's determined to sell the castle and buy a little house back in Liberty. But coming across seven marble statues, hidden deep in the bowels of the abandoned castle, she discovers a world she couldn't possibly have imagined, proof that myths are sometimes grounded in the truth, and a future she's not sure she's ready for.
